Tales from the Glassvine Wilds: The Dark Knight’s Curse by Samuel Gallew

What’s it About?

A group of young men from various walks of life begin a journey that will forever change the fate of their world.

We all dream of adventure — but when tasked with fighting monsters and saving the world, wouldn’t you be a little nervous too?

In the first installment of his debut series, Tales from the Glassvine Wilds: The Dark Knight’s Curse, author Samuel Gallew takes readers on an adventure fraught with danger, but ultimately held together by the bonds of friendship.

Adventures & Prophecies

The story begins in the quiet village of Avala, where readers meet young Leon, a young man content serving tables and entertaining guests at his mentor’s inn. But when his childhood friend Brent, accompanied by the mysterious Barrus, shows up to invite Leon to join his new guild, Leon must put aside his trepidations in order to help Barrus fulfill his prophecy.

When the Shadows shall return, the Chosen will seek the ruin. There will be found the artifact lost, to be guarded from wasteful hands. The bane of Shadows shall be returned, before the day of the hero’s rising. And with it, the dawn of the Dark Knight’s army.

However, this prophecy isn’t complete, and when Leon and Barrus go missing in their search for the lost artifact, other guild members must rise up and seek to prevent the Dark Knight’s return. Readers will encounter a slew of interesting characters throughout their journey, including a fortune telling werewolf, a former guild member turned innkeeper, an old friend with an interesting secret and a brash young man stained by Shadows and destined for greatness.

Magic & Mystery

The magic that flows through this world works differently with each character; some are natural magic users, earning the titles of Seers, Stormcallers, Pyromancers and Cryomancers, Strongarms, Diviners and Eternals, while others must rely on more tangible forms of magic, like spell gems. Some of the characters boast their magical prowess; others don’t yet see the powerful magic that lies within.

Tales from the Glassvine Wilds features not only a unique ensemble of characters, but magical beings as well. You will find all sorts of dark creatures, from Gallew’s distinctive take on the traditional lycanthropes to never-before-seen beasts like gloomlings, wolpix and runesylf. The ominous Shadows play a particularly important role in the story, leaving their mark on some of the main characters.

But perhaps most interesting of all is the mysterious figure Kharn, who makes his appearance in the book’s prologue and epilogue. Who exactly is Kharn, and how is he involved in the events that unfold? Is he the voice hovering over the beginning of each chapter? If not, who is this mystery storyteller? Whatever the answer, readers will be intrigued and curious to learn more about him in future books.

Tales from the Glassvine Wilds: The Dark Knight’s Curse is a thrilling beginning to this new series. You’ll find yourself rooting for these characters and dying to find out what happens next.

 

About Samuel Gallew:

Samuel Gallew got into writing from a love of literature, stories and DnD. He always held a passion for fantasy stories, especially those with dragons. But his debut novel, Wasteland Mice, didn’t quite satiate his love for fantasy. The call of fantasy grew too strong to resist, prompting him to write a fully fleshed magic system in the first three books of the Tales from the Glassvine Wilds series.

Gallew holds a hunger for knowledge and improvement; while he’s still learning and growing as he develops his writing, he already sees his stories going far as the years move by. He’s a Christian author with a love for fantasy, TTRPGs, video games, art, music, mechanics, programming, and whatever else he feels like learning. If you meet him IRL, just know he can enjoy just about any subject that isn’t heated.
